>>> __itemsize__ - in bytes, corresponds to item size field in the types
>>> definition structure.
>>>
>>> It's a field for types.
>>> See:
>>>    http://docs.python.org/c-api/typeobj.html#tp_itemsize
>>>
>>
>> Well... Those are docs for C API. It doesn't say it's exposed at
>> applevel nor since which version. (Also, to be precise, C API is known
>> to be implementation specific)
>
> Moreover, I don't think we could give it a sane semantics on PyPy, given that
> the same applevel type can be potentially implemented by many different low
> level structures with different sizes.
>

Not even "potentially", it actually is in some places.
